Question
Find the general solution of the equation `4cos^2x=1`
Solution
Given:
`4cos^2x=1`
`cos^2x=1/4`
`cos^2x=cos^2(pi/3)`
`["Using " cos^2x=cos^2alpha => x=npi+-alpha]`
`x=npi+-pi/3" where " n in Z`
